Handover for RouteWeave's assignment heuristic. The scorer weighs driver proximity, shift remaining, and vehicle class; weights were last retuned after the Marlowport pilot showed idle clustering near depots. Don't touch the decay curve without rerunning the replay suite — it's sensitive. The fallback round-robin path triggers when scoring times out, which happens under burst load roughly weekly. All tunables live in the assignment service's config map, and the current production values are as follows.

config for bahop-baduf:
[kasion]
team = lamath
access_code = ac_d807e5
host = kasion.paliqcloud.corp
port = 4000
owner = julix.tamvan
peer = frair.qorvelsoft.local

For branch managers: consolidated gross margin for the half-year stands at 31.4%, down 2.1 points against plan. The decline is attributable to input cost inflation on the Calder line and discounting in the Westmere region. Margins at the Hollowbrook and Ashvale branches remained within target. Corrective measures include renegotiated supplier terms and a freeze on non-standard discounts pending approval. Branch-level margin dashboards will be refreshed monthly. The forward pricing strategy is summarised in the confidential note below.

board note of tagug-hahag: Praionax Logistics is in early talks to buy Julaxek Group for about $36.3 million. The Julmir launch date is March 1, and nothing goes to the press before then.

Subject: Handover — Fabrikit on-call

Hey! Quick handover notes. Fabrikit (our test-data factory lib) had a flaky seed generator this week — if builds fail on the Norwick suite, just bump the seed cache and rerun. Docs live on the Lantermill wiki under "Fabrikit basics," which new folks should skim first. Nothing else burning. If anything weird pops up overnight, ping the library owner directly.

billing contact of bafog-bawip = fraael@lumicworks.corp